Ulli Kampelmann[edit]

Vanroc, I have taken a look at the article. It seems to be neutral to me, although perhaps slightly in favor of its subject, which I do not view as entirely a bad thing, so long as it is not to an egregious extent, which I do not find it to be. Two things stood out to me as I was reading for neutrality. First, and the more important of the two, is the phrase "adventures surrounding her escapes from East Germany," which I would change to read "events surrounding her escape(s) [did she in fact escape more than once?-sorry, that's my inner copy-editor at work] from East Germany." The Berlin Wall and the rise and fall of German Communism are touch topics from a standpoint of neutrality, and describing her escape as an adventure casts it in a positive light. We must respect that not everyone is a proponent of democracy, as Wikipedia is a collaborative effort of worldwide scope. With politics in general, and especially with politics in BLPs, neutrality is of paramount importance. Secondly, I noticed the phrase "charming story" in the text of the article, describing a wife's car trip. This is less likely to cause any offence, but it is still possible it may offend some feminists who may interpret it differently than it was intended, or question its author's intent. That is not our wish, and as such I would suggest removal of the word charming, leaving it to read just "story" with no modifying adjective (although if you can think of a more appropriate one you are certainly welcome to use it, so long as you make certain of its neutrality first).
